**The Home Equity Personal loan:** Usually generally known as a second property finance loan, a home equity personal loan permits you to borrow a set sum of cash depending on the appraised worth of your home and the amount of equity you have crafted up. This equity is typically the difference between your own home's current industry price and what you continue to owe on the existing mortgage loan. After accepted, you receive a lump sum payment that you choose to then repay over a established expression, ordinarily concerning five and thirty a long time, with a set curiosity fee.

This feature generally is a fantastic in good shape for people who have to have a transparent, outlined sum of money upfront for a particular goal. The mounted curiosity price provides predictability inside your month-to-month payments, and since it is a independent loan from a property finance loan, it would not impression your current home loan conditions (assuming you secured a good price initially). Having said that, it is important to understand that you're incorporating Yet another debt obligation along with your existing home finance loan, so mindful budgeting is essential.

**The Home Fairness Line of Credit score (HELOC):** This selection functions additional like a bank card secured by your home equity. At the time accepted, you might be provided a credit history limit which you could obtain on an as-necessary foundation. Visualize a revolving line of credit score, where you only pay back interest on the amount you borrow. This overall flexibility is usually appealing, especially for ongoing initiatives or unexpected expenditures.

You will find often a draw period using a HELOC, a set timeframe where you can entry the cash freely, with least payments ordinarily centered on desire only. Following that attract interval finishes, you enter a repayment interval where by your minimum amount payments will increase to incorporate principal together with the desire. The variable desire level with a HELOC might be a double-edged sword. Though it'd be decreased than a set-charge bank loan at first, it may fluctuate with time, possibly impacting your month-to-month https://tapintomyequity.ca/ payments.

**The Cash-Out Refinance:** This selection consists of refinancing your current mortgage loan for a higher amount of money than That which you at the moment owe. You pocket the main difference as cash, effectively using your built-up fairness. For instance your private home's price has elevated noticeably, and you've got compensated down a substantial part of your authentic property finance loan. A income-out refinance allows you to tap into that amplified worth and utilize the funds for a variety of purposes.

The advantage of a hard cash-out refinance is which you can likely secure a decrease desire rate than your current home finance loan, especially if curiosity costs have dropped because you first obtained your own home. This may lead to substantial personal savings around the long run. However, it's important to do not forget that you happen to be extending the repayment expression on your own property finance loan, potentially adding many years for your mortgage. Furthermore, some lenders have limitations on simply how much income you will take out by way of a income-out refinance.
